So the time has come to replace my trusty Logitech Elite Multimedia keyboard. It has served me well for about 9 years and even though it still works, some of most-used keys are becoming sticky and difficult to press.
I'm basically looking for something that is sleek and functional. I'm a casual gamer so something that will work for gaming is required but I have no need for those flashy over the top gaming keyboards.
If possible I'd like to go the Logitech route again and the two that stand out for me are the K740 and the K800. I'd like to go wireless but I've heard that the K800 tends to lag every now and again so maybe wired is a better choice here. Unfortunately I've read on some forums that Logitech either accidentally or purposefully disabled the use of W + Shift + Space for some revisions of the K740 which creates a problem for the gaming side.
Can anyone here perhaps verify that the K740 does indeed have this issue?
Any other recommendations as far as keyboards go would be great.
